AGREEMENT TO PROVIDE SERVICE TO
SANTA ANA POLICE DEPARTMENT FOR
EVIDENCE COLLECTION ON ALLEGED
SEXUAL ASSAULT VICTIMS
Anaheim Memorial Medical Center ("AMMC") and the City of Santa Ana agree as
follows:
AMMC agrees to provide evidence from rape and sexual assault examinations in regards
to criminal related matters.
SPECIAL PROVISIONS
1. Term of Agreement -July I, 2004 through June 30, 2005.
2. Charge per examination, to be paid by the City of Santa Ana - $650.00.
3. Charge per victim follow up examination - $100.00.
4. Charge per suspect examination - $150.00.
5. AMMC agrees to provide the City of Santa Ana, through its Police
Department (SAPD), approved medical exams of alleged sexual assault and
rape victims for evidence. The exam is to include videotaped colposcopic
examination and photographs. The colposcopic examination will be
conducted by medical personnel who are competent in the use of the
equipment and the interpretation of findings.
6. AMMC agrees to provide competent court testimony when required (upon
receipt of summons).
7. All evidence collected, including video tape of the colposcopic examination,
will be relinquished at he conclusion of that examination. Photographs will be
available, upon request by investigators.
8. AMMC agrees to make results of and evidence from examination available to
SAPD personnel at any time subsequent to the date of examination upon
request of surmnons.
9. By signing this Agreement, AMMC certifies that it does not discriminate in
hiring or treatment on the basis of race, color, creed, religion, sex, sexual
orientation, age, marital status, national origin, ancestry, physical handicap or
medical conditions.
10. The Agreement is not meant to prohibit the City of Santa Ana from utilizing
the services of other hospitals.
